iv. COLLIER, Jacob: Don't You Worry 'Bout a Thing

iv. COLLIER, Jacob (1994-       )

Don't You Worry 'Bout a Thing (Stevie Wonder) (2013)
Jacob Collier, all vocals and instruments
(6:07)

One of the first videos to pop up and blow people's minds was this Stevie Wonder classic. There is -- and never has been -- anyone like Jacob Collier in the history of music.

A child prodigy who taught himself how to play virtually every musical instrument (with the possible exception of the higher strings (he plays upright bass incredibly well) and brass [although I wouldn't be surprised]), this video begins with Jacob singing six-part harmony, his cute 18-year-old face popping out of six different quadrants of the screen. (his bass voice in bottom center and top soprano voice is top center.)

He has often spoken about his admiration for Wonder, and here he composes an arrangement which is unique and awesome.
